Fan Favourite Telenovela, Wura Returns For Season 4 On Africa Magic

After three seasons of betrayal, manipulation, and bloodshed, Wura is returning for a fourth season on Africa Magic.

The critically acclaimed telenovela will debut its explosive fourth season exclusively on Africa Magic Showcase (DStv Channel 151, GOtv Channel 8) and Africa Magic Family (DStv Channel 154, GOtv Channel 7) on March 30th, giving audiences across the continent front-row seats to the Adeleke empire’s most dangerous chapter yet.

The new season continues to follow the story of Wura Amoo Adeleke, the ruthless matriarch played by Scarlet Gomez, as she fights to survive the fallout from Season 3’s explosive ending.

Haunted by guilt and surrounded by enemies, Wura must protect her empire while her own family turns against her.

Directed by Rogers Ofime, Season 4 raises the stakes as Wura’s carefully built empire begins to crack under the weight of secrets, betrayal, and relentless pressure from every side. As alliances shift and loyalties are tested, the Adeleke dynasty stands on the brink of collapse.

“Season 4 is about consequences,” says Rogers Ofime. “Everything Wura has done, every choice she’s made, is coming home to roost. This season, we’re not holding back.”

Atinuke Babatunde, Executive Head of Content & Channels at MultiChoice, added: “Wura represents the calibre of bold, compelling storytelling that Africa Magic was built to showcase. Bringing this powerhouse series to our platform is a statement about our commitment to premium African content. We’re proud to bring Wura to millions of viewers across the continent.”

Wura Season 4 features an ensemble cast including Ray Adeka, Yomi Fash-Lanso, Ego Iheanacho, Modesinuola Ogundiwin and many more. It will air every weeknight at 8pm on Africa Magic Showcase (DStv Channel 151, GOtv Channel 8) and at 8:30pm on Africa Magic Family (DStv Channel 154, GOtv Channel 7).
